    Alcohol Addiction in Hammonton, New Jersey

    Of the 22,461 individuals currently living in Hammonton, New Jersey, 10,107 don't drink alcohol and 5,840 say that they consume alcohol less than once a week. In Hammonton, New Jersey 15,947 individuals don't drink an unhealthy amount of alcohol. There are, however, 5,391 people in Hammonton, New Jersey that consume an amount of alcohol that would classify them as heavy drinkers.

    According to research on alcohol advertising, there is not a strong connection between ads for alcohol and alcohol consumption and abuse in Hammonton, New Jersey. That does not hold true for their effects on children. Research indicates that children that are exposed to alcohol-related advertisements in Hammonton, New Jersey are more prone to start drinking at a younger age and to look upon drinking alcohol as a positive thing. This also translates to a higher number of children in Hammonton, New Jersey who grow up to be alcohol drinkers.

    Drug Dependence Stats in Hammonton, New Jersey

    There are about 2,089 individuals in Hammonton, New Jersey that use illicit drugs of some type.

    A detailed accounting of this percentage is as follows:

    1. 330 individuals drink alcohol and abuse some other drug in Hammonton, New Jersey
    2. 315 individuals use marijuana in Hammonton, New Jersey
    3. 265 individuals abuse or are dependent upon Heroin in Hammonton, New Jersey
    4. 186 individuals snort or smoke cocaine (crack) in Hammonton, New Jersey
    5. 161 individuals abuse stimulants in Hammonton, New Jersey
    6. 67 individuals abuse or use Opiates (except heroin), in Hammonton, New Jersey
    7. 63 individuals abuse cocaine (specifically powder, not crack) in Hammonton, New Jersey
    8. 4 individuals abuse or use tranquilizers in Hammonton, New Jersey
    9. 2 individuals in Hammonton, New Jersey abuse or use PCP
    10. 2 individuals are addicted to sedatives in Hammonton, New Jersey
    11. 2 individuals in Hammonton, New Jersey abuse hallucinogens (e.g. ecstasy or LSD)
    12. 3 individuals abuse Inhalants in Hammonton, New Jersey
    13. 8 individuals in Hammonton, New Jersey use other kinds of illicit drugs
